教育环境支持与博士研究生学术化:基于五国调查数据的实证分析 被引量:3

学术逻辑是博士生培养的内在基因。文章基于2019年Nature全球博士研究生调查数据,探讨了中国、美国、英国、德国、印度博士研究生对教育环境支持的满意状况与学术化水平的差异,并分析了教育环境支持对博士研究生学术化的影响。研究发现... 学术逻辑是博士生培养的内在基因。文章基于2019年Nature全球博士研究生调查数据,探讨了中国、美国、英国、德国、印度博士研究生对教育环境支持的满意状况与学术化水平的差异,并分析了教育环境支持对博士研究生学术化的影响。研究发现,我国博士研究生对教育环境支持的满意度显著低于各发达国家,其学术化呈现出一种学术情感高涨而学术能力不足的矛盾现象。在博士研究生学术能力发展上,课程质量的影响最为明显;在学术情感发展上,导学关系的影响最为明显。基于此,博士研究生培养单位可从学术支持、关系支持、经济支持和情感支持多方面入手提高博士研究生学术化水平。 展开更多

Quantitative evaluation of acute renal failure in rabbits with contrast-enhanced ultrasound 被引量:11

Background Assessment of perfusion in the early period of acute renal failure (ARF) is important,and can not be made by conventional ultrasound.The aim of this study was to prospectively test in a rabbit ARF model whether real-time contrast-enhanced ultrasound (CEUS) can quantitatively evaluate the hemodynamic changes of renal cortex in the early period.Methods The model of ARF was induced in 30 healthy New Zealand white rabbits (2.5-3.0 kg),by intramuscular injection of 50% glycerin solution (12 ml/kg).CEUS were performed on right kidneys before,6 and 24 hours after glycerin injection.CEUS quantitative indexes were measured in renal cortex using QLAB software.Comparisons between different stages were performed using paired t test.The sensitivity of CEUS in diagnosing ARF was compared with blood serum urea nitrogen (BUN),serum creatinine (SCr) level and color Doppler flow imaging (CDFI).Results Among quantitative indexes,time to peak (TTP) and area under curve (AUC) increased significantly from (5.86±2.57) seconds and (124.4±46.7) dB.s before glycerin injection to (7.66±2.05) seconds and (288.1±64.9) dB.s 6 hours after injection (P 〈0.05).Slope rate of ascending curve (A) and descending curve (α) decreased slightly from (3.00±1.22) dB/s and (0.19±0.15) 1/s to (2.80±1.45) dB.s and (0.09±0.02) 1/s (P 〈0.05).Twenty-four hours later,only AUC increased significantly from (124.4±46.7) dB.s to (466.2±52.2) dB.s (P〈0.05).Conclusion Quantitative indexes of CEUS might be useful in predicting the hemodynamic changes of renal cortex in the early six hours of ARF model. 展开更多
